Windows 2003 + VMware Server 实现 Oracle 10g RAC 安装教程

需积分: 3 3 下载量 151 浏览量 更新于2024-11-13 收藏 3.75MB PDF 举报
本文档详细介绍了如何在Windows 2003 Server Standard Edition环境中利用VMware Server 2.0搭建Oracle 10g Release 2 (10.2.0.1) RAC(Real Application Clustering)系统,特别强调了在没有额外共享磁盘设备的情况下进行安装。作者首先阐述了在测试环境中缺乏共享存储对部署RAC环境的挑战,特别是在生产环境中,通常会通过SAN(Storage Area Network)或高端NAS设备提供这种支持。 1. **软件下载**: 文章指导读者从Oracle官方网站下载Oracle 10g RAC的安装包,包括数据库软件和集群ware软件。这可能涉及选择正确的操作系统补丁、数据库版本以及VMware Server的相关组件。 2. **VMware Server 安装**: 文档涉及了VMware Server的安装步骤,包括下载安装程序、配置服务器并完成安装过程,确保VMware Server能够稳定运行作为RAC环境的基础虚拟化平台。 3. **虚拟机设置**: 用户需要创建一个新的虚拟机,并按照特定的配置,如内存、CPU和网络设置,来支持Oracle 10g RAC的运行需求。 4. **操作系统安装**: 在虚拟机中,安装Windows 2003 Server作为操作系统,并确保所有的系统更新和安全补丁都已安装,以提供一个稳定的操作环境。 5. **Oracle 预先安装准备**: 文档强调了在安装Oracle之前,需要安装VMware Client Tools,以便于在虚拟机内部管理和维护。同时,可能还会涉及数据库安装前的硬件检查和系统配置调整。 6. **创建共享磁盘**: 因为没有外部共享存储,文章可能提到如何在VMware Server内部使用虚拟磁盘技术(如VMFS或NFS)来模拟共享磁盘环境,这是实现RAC的关键步骤。 7. **克隆虚拟机**: 为了简化管理和复制,可能建议用户创建多个完全相同的虚拟机,通过克隆技术来部署数据库节点。 8. **安装Clusterware**: 文章可能会详细介绍如何在每个虚拟机上安装Oracle Clusterware,包括配置集群通信和资源管理器,以确保RAC组件间的高可用性和数据一致性。 9. **数据库软件与ASM实例创建**: 读者可以学习到如何在每个虚拟机上安装Oracle数据库软件,并创建一个自动存储管理(ASM)实例,这是RAC的核心组件之一。 10. **使用DBCA创建数据库**: 文档可能提供使用Database Configuration Assistant (DBCA) 创建RAC数据库的详细步骤,包括设置多节点配置和网络连接。 11. **TNS配置**: 介绍如何配置Oracle的Transparent Network Substrate (TNS) 来管理跨节点的数据库连接,确保数据在RAC集群间高效传输。 12. **检查RAC状态**: 最后,文章会总结如何验证RAC是否已经正确安装和配置,包括检查集群状态、节点间通信和性能监控,确保整个系统能够正常运行。 这篇文档为读者提供了一个在Windows 2003 Server环境下利用VMware Server搭建Oracle 10g RAC的具体实践指南,适合那些希望在受限资源条件下进行RAC测试和学习的人员参考。